Making Large Institutions Ready for the Technology They Adopt
Wassim Jarkas is Managing Director at iBLOCKCHAIN, where he operates at the intersection of telecom infrastructure, Agentic AI, cloud-native architecture, and blockchain-based trust frameworks. With 25 years of experience solving organizational readiness problems at national scale across four continents, he brings a rare combination of technical depth and the organizational intelligence to make large institutions move in directions they otherwise resist.
He has directed a $1.2 billion national wireless network rollout governed across multiple vendors and thousands of deployment sites, owned an $800 million 4G and 5G technology roadmap execution, and held annual budget authority exceeding $150 million while directing 300+ engineering professionals across critical digital transformation programs.
Today Wassim builds blueprints and deployment strategies for enterprises navigating four forces simultaneously creating and destroying value: telecom infrastructure, Agentic AI, cloud-native architecture, and blockchain-based trust frameworks. His work focuses on the human and organizational dimensions of technology adoption — because most programs fail not when the technology is wrong, but when the institution was never ready for it.
